WebBetween 1 and 29 May 2024, adult NHS workers (clinical or non-clinical), who had previously tested positive for SARS-CoV-2 by PCR, but not hospitalised, were invited to enrol into a prospective rapid antibody testing study, across four hospitals in two London NHS trusts. WebNov 2, 2024 · The study involves obtaining a self-administered throat and nose swab for reverse transcription pol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) from ~100,000 or more people during 2 to 3 weeks each month, based on random samples of the population in England at ages 5 years and above.

WebSep 8, 2024 · The National Cancer Institute launched SeroNet to study the body’s immune response to SARS-CoV-2. Scientists in the network are studying how different people respond to the virus and vaccine. The research should help improve treatments and help researchers prepare for future pandemics.
